Output 64d07c0ee8f9e94e86dc86a306d5110074f353d9b49cc7cf88cf4f3b61ec3056:3

value
34830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2af9795ab2a32e44eaf9c3b78b53c730716f8a0 OP_EQUAL
address
3KSRN7YwrhHWoyG5sEaW9eftBVHLhS8rTv
transaction
64d07c0ee8f9e94e86dc86a306d5110074f353d9b49cc7cf88cf4f3b61ec3056
spent
true